this is to announce a new OS X build of x2goclient.
Note that the first build of X2Go Client 4.0.3.1 for OS X was
4.0.3.1-20150110. The changes are relative to that release.
Changes since 4.0.3.1-20150110 are:
- Update libssh from 0.6.3 to 0.6.4. This fixes CVE-2014-8132.
According to [1], this did not affect x2goclient, because it does not
use libssh's SSH server functionality. libssh 0.6.4 also added
4 features related to ECDSA keys.
As in [1], we strongly encourage all users to update to this new build.

This is to announce a new Windows-specific release of the X2Go
component ,,pyhoca-gui''
This is the release of PyHoca-GUI 0.5.0.4 for Windows.
The last official release of PyHoca-GUI for Windows was 0.4.0.8.
Several major improvements have been made between 0.4.0.x and 0.5.0.x.
You can read about them here:
http://permalink.gmane.org/gmane.linux.terminal-server.x2go.announce/132
You can also read about noteworthy Windows-specific bug fixes since
0.4.0.8 here:
http://wiki.x2go.org/doku.php/doc:release-notes-mswin:pyhoca-gui-0.5.0.4?&#…
Note that that several 3rd party libraries & executables that are
bundled with PyHoca-GUI have received security updates compared to
their versions in PyHoca-GUI for Windows 0.4.0.8. In particular:
o Windows: Upgrade VcXsrv from 1.14.2.0 to 1.15.2.2-xp+vc2013+x2go1
This new major version includes security fixes such as:
OpenSSL update to 1.0.1k
xorg-server CVE-2014-8091..8103 fixes
As with most vulnerabilities in 3rd party software, the X2Go project
has not done an analysis of whether PyHoca-GUI was actually affected
by these vulnerabilities. However, unless unless an analysis is
performed for each vulnerability, we strongly encourage all users to
update.
